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2851260374 5816929 884644 30
454581 9001 05269334662
454581 9001 05269334662
24 366 72 69
All about undefined
Interested in learning more?
454581 9001 05269334662
24 366 72 69
See more
346 5135784
9106257037 87434 54721665
See more
42875 292097
5547025419 741 8596177 3494321151 093492
See more